There are 420 children in a school. 45% of the pupils are boys.

How many boys are there?
How many girls are there?

1 \% = (1)/(100) \\ \\ 45 \% =(45)/(100)=(9)/(20)\\ \\ total \ children : 420 \\ \\ boys : \\ \\420 \cdot 45 \% = 420 \cdot (9)/(20)= 21\cdot 9 =189 \\ \\ girls : \ \\ \\ 420 -189 = 231
